﻿<style type="text/css">
* {
   margin: 0px;
   padding: 0px;
}
body {
	font-family: Calibri; /* background-color:black; 
	background-image: url('mainPicBkgnd.png'); */
	margin: 0;
    padding: 0;
	-moz-background-size: cover;
        -o-background-size: cover;
        background-size: cover;
}
a:link{color:white;} 
a:visited{color:#D6E6F5;}
a:hover{color:red;}
a.nav_home_img:hover,a.nav_home_img:visited {color:white;}
h1 {color:red;}
p {color:black;}
.white_bkgnd {
background:white; 
}
#image1 {
  -webkit-transition: all 1s ease-in-out;
  -moz-transition: all 1s ease-in-out;
  -o-transition: all 1s ease-in-out;
  transition: all 1s ease-in-out;
}
div.mainWrapper {
    height: auto; 
    background-color: #FFFFFF;
    padding: 0;
    position: relative; width: 1000px; z-index: 1; margin: 0 auto;
}
.navbar {
	position: relative;
	/*left: 300px; */
	/*top: 10px; */
	float: right;
	font-size: medium;
}
.hdr_style {
	background-color: #000000;position:relative;
	color: #FFFFFF;
	/* position:fixed; height: 70px; width:1000px; */
	z-index: 1;top:0px; margin:0 auto;
}

.image1 { 

	position: absolute;
	top:20px;left:90px;
	/*left: 250px;
	top: 90px; 
width:250px;
height:190px; */
/* Rotate div */
/* transform:rotate(-1deg); */
/* -ms-transform:rotate(-1deg); */ /* IE 9 */
/* -webkit-transform:rotate(-1deg); */ /* Safari and Chrome */
z-index:10;
}
.image2 { 
position:absolute;
width:250px;border:1px;
height:190px; 
	left: 90px;
	top: 150px;z-index:20;
}
.image3 { 
position:absolute;
width:250px;

height:190px; 
	left: 220px;
	top: 220px;
	z-index:60;

/* Rotate div */
/*transform:rotate(-3deg); */
/* -ms-transform:rotate(-3deg); /* IE 9 */
/* -webkit-transform:rotate(-3deg); /* Safari and Chrome */

}


.logo_txt1 {
	font-size: xx-large;
	color: #FFFFFF;
	position: relative;float:left;
	padding-top:10px;
	line-height:80%;
}
.logo_txt2 {
	font-size: 16px;	line-height:80%;

}


.nav_bar_txt {
	font-size: medium;
	text-align: center;
	color: #FFFFFF;
	float: none;
	position: relative;float:right;
	/* margin-left: 20px;*/
	text-decoration: none;
}
.line1 {width: 100%;height:50px;}
.line2 {
	background-color: #FFFFFF;
	font-size: 14pt;
	position: relative;
}

.line3 {
	border-radius: 25px 25px 0px 0px;
	width: 100%;
	/* background-color: #D5E5F4; */
	/* height: 305px; */
	position:relative;
	/* height:100%; */
	font-size: 16px;
	font-family: Calibri;
	text-align: center;
}
.line4 {
	border-radius: 25px;
	-moz-border-radius: 25px;
	width: 100%;
	background-color: #D5E5F4;
	font-size: 16px;
	font-family: Calibri;
	text-align: center;
}
.mid_top1 {
position:relative; width: 100%; height: 420px;left : 0px;background-color:black;z-index:1;
/* background-image: linear-gradient(to bottom, black, white); */
/* background-image: linear-gradient(to right, red, orange, yellow, green, blue, indigo, violet); */
}

.mainPic {
position:relative; top:70pxwidth : 100%; height: 420px;left : 0px;top:0px;background-color:black;z-index:10;
/* background-image: linear-gradient(to bottom, black, white); */
/* background-image: linear-gradient(to right, red, orange, yellow, green, blue, indigo, violet); */
}
.paraText12 {font-size:12.0pt;line-height:119%;font-family:Calibri; }
.mid_tag1 {
	width: 100%;
	font-size: 24pt;
	font-weight: normal;
	font-family: Calibri;
	background-color: #FFFFFF;
	text-align: center;
	height: 40px;
}
.textBold24pt {
	font-size:24.0pt;line-height:119%;font-family:Calibri;font-weight:bold;
}
.height40{
	height:40px;
}
.title {
	font-size:14px;height:30px;
}
.aleft {text-align:left;}
.acenter {text-align:center;}
.aright {text-align:right;}

.textBold16 {
	font-size:16.0pt;line-height:119%;font-family:Calibri;font-weight:bold;
}
.divline { background:black;height:2px; margin-top:2px; margin-bottom:4px;  background-position:center }

.footer { height:42px;background-color:black;color:white;position:relative; width: 850px; margin:0 auto;z-index: 1; float:none;
	}
.footer2 { height:20px;background-color:black;color:white;position:relative; width: 850px; margin:0 auto;z-index: 1; float:none;
	}

.arrow_bgnd {
	border-top-right-radius: 80px 40px;
	border-bottom-right-radius: 80px 40px;
	background-color: black;
	color: #FFFFFF;
	font-size: medium;
	font-weight: bold;
	font-style: italic;
	width: 25%;
}
.white_div
{
	background-color: #FFFFFF;
	position: absolute;
	width: 100%; /* margin:5.4%;*/ 
	height: 40px;
	bottom: 0px; left:0px;
 }
 .divBorderR {
	border-right:1px gray solid;
}
 .blueBar {
	background-color: #446E9C;	position: absolute;width: 85%; /* margin:5.4%;*/
	height: 50px; font-size:32px; /* top: 285px; left:50px; */;
	font-family:Calibri;	bottom: 0px;
	left:75px;	color: white;	
	-moz-opacity: 0.8;
	-khtml-opacity: 0.8;
	opacity: 0.8; 	z-index: 30;

}
 .blueBarSlim {
	background-color: #446E9C;	width: 85%; /* margin:5.4%;*/
	height: 40px; font-size:24px; /* top: 285px; left:50px; */;
	font-family:Calibri;text-align:left;color: white;margin:0 auto;
	-moz-opacity: 0.8;
	-khtml-opacity: 0.8;
	opacity: 0.8; 	z-index: 30;

}

.image_text {
	background-color: #446E9C;
	position: absolute;
	width: 85%; /* margin:5.4%;*/
	height: 120px;
	font-size:32px; /* top: 285px; left:50px; */;
	font-family:Calibri;
	bottom: 0px;
	left:75px;
	color: white;
	-moz-opacity: 0.8;
	-khtml-opacity: 0.8;
	opacity: 0.8;
	z-index: 30;
}
.image_text1 {
	position: absolute;
	font-size: 16px; text-align:center;
	/* font-family: "Segoe Script";*/
	font-family:"MV Boli";
	font-size: 36px;
	color: black;
	left: 550px; /* 540px */
	top: 50px;
	width: 330px; /*330*/
	height: 220px;
}
.image_text2 {
	background-color: #91659C;
	position: relative;
	width: 400px;
	font-size: 48px;
	left: -210px;
	top: -68px;
	color: white;
}
.image_text3 {
        position: absolute;
        font-size: 24px;
        color: black;
        left: 518px;
        top: 60px;
        width: 300px;
        height: 220px;
        text-align: center;
        line-height: 180%;
        font-family: Calibri;
    line-height: 119%;
}
.italic_text {
	color: #000000;
	font-style: italic;
	font-weight: normal;
}
.blue_bold {
        color: #0070C0;
        font-weight: bold;
}
.design_text1 {
	position:absolute;left:100px;top:50px;
	font-size:28px;font-weight:bold;color:#0E6AAD;
}
.design_text2 {
	position:absolute;left:100px;top:110px;width:150px;
	font-size:20px;font-style:italic;text-align:left;
	width: 350px; height: 150px;
	line-height: 150%
}

.design_text3 {
	font-size:24px;color:#3399FF;text-align:left;
}
.auto-style2 {
        width: 100%;
        height: 50px;
        font-size: x-large;
        font-weight: bold;
        font-style: normal;
        text-align: center;
}
.center_text {
	text-align: center;
}
.bold_text {
	        font-weight: bold;

}
.contact_form_style {
-moz-border-radius: 15px;
border-radius: 15px; 
background-color:#CBDCEC; 
}
.hosting_pic { 
/*position:absolute; */
/*width:250px;
height:190px; */
left: 90px; top: 50px; width: 359px; height: 246px;
z-index:50;
}
.font_size_18 {
	font-size: large;
}
.centerBold {;
	font-family:Calibri;font-weight: bold; font-size: x-large;text-align:center;
}
.Textsize16pt {
	font-size:16pt;
}
.spacer10 {
	position:relative;height:10px;
}
#tableDesc {
	border-left:0px;border-right:0px;padding:0px;cell-spacing:0px;
}
.topBorder {
    border-top:thin solid;
    border-color:black;
    border-left:0px;border-right:0px;padding:0px;cell-spacing:0px;
    
}
.botBorder {
    border-bottom:thin solid;
    border-color:black;
        border-left:0px;border-right:0px;padding:0px;cell-spacing:0px;


}
.flLeft {
	position:relative;float: left;
}
.flRight {
	position:relative;float:right;
}
.ckboxTable.tr {height:35px;}
#priceTable td {	
	text-indent:4px;
}
.price_image {
        vertical-align:middle
}
.ctext {
        text-align:center;
        }
.ltext {
        text-align:left;
        }
</style>
